Ticket BRV-2241: The Quillgate credentials vault is locked after repeated failed unseals, traced to the session-token refresh bug in release 4.7. The refresh job reuses a stale nonce when the token expires mid-rotation, so the vault rejects the unseal request and increments the lockout counter. The fix in the attached branch regenerates the nonce before retry; please review the rotation path carefully, especially the early-return on line 88. To unseal the staging vault and verify the fix, enter the recovery passphrase below.

vault phrase of yajef-yadup = ulawyn-isteth-briwyn-istax

☐ Ceremony step 4 — Migration freeze. Plugin authors: before the Drossel key ceremony begins, confirm all pending schema migrations against the Quillbase tenant are expand-only. No column drops, no renames, no backfills mid-ceremony. Dual-write shims must stay enabled until the new signing key is live. Verify your plugin's migration lock is held and the zero-downtime checklist in the Tarnhelm portal shows green. Once verified, unseal your plugin's ceremony credentials using the recovery passphrase that appears below.

recovery phrase for hahof-kajof: briwyn-wenwyn

Q: Where is the evacuation-chair store and can contractors access it? A: The store is on Level 3 of Harrowgate Tower, beside Stairwell B. Contractors may access it only for scheduled maintenance logged with facilities. Do not block the doorway or store materials inside. The room is alarmed outside 08:00–18:00. Report missing or damaged chairs to the duty manager immediately. The door has a keypad lock; enter using the code below.

badge for yahif-bahaf: bdg-XUBUM-7

# Approvals: Idempotency Keys for Payment Retries

All changes to the retry path in the Saltmere payments service require explicit approval before merge. Reviewers should confirm that every retried charge carries the original idempotency key, that keys are persisted before the first network call, and that key TTL exceeds the maximum retry window. Changes that alter key generation or storage are considered high-risk and need a design note attached to the PR. Sign-off authority for this area rests with the engineer named below.

approver of hahaf-hahaf = Druion Druius Kasax Eliox